Can Jira integrate with Outlook?
Outlook Integration for Jira is an Add-In for Microsoft Outlook (2007-2019) which enables you to create issues and comment on issues directly from your e-mails. Search for issues by key, status, name, etc.

How do I remove Jira cloud from Outlook?
Use Control Panel of Windows:
- Open the Control Panel of Windows. Windows 7/8: In Programs & Features > Uninstall Software. Windows 10: In Settings, select System > Apps & features.
- Select Outlook Integration for JIRA and click Uninstall.
What are add ins for Outlook?
Add-ins in Outlook.com are programs or utilities that help you automate tasks when you view or create messages. Microsoft has partnered with leading companies to build add-ins that help you get things done right from your inbox.

How do I link an email in Jira?
Select the files, you want to attach to the Jira issue. To add the email as attachment to the Jira issue, select Add e-mail as attachment. To select the Add e-mail as attachment by default and specify the file format of the attached email, select Always add e-mail as attachment at Advanced Configuration > Common.
